St. John's Episcopal Church was originally founded in 1804 by the same Episcopal deacon who founded the city in which the church resides, Worthington, Ohio, and for whom a nearby high school (Worthington Kilbourne High School) and middle school (Kilbourne Middle School) are named. It was the first Episcopal church built west of the Allegheny Mountains, built between 1827-1831, with Kilbourne Hall (the parish house) built in 1927 and the church's Early Education Center built in 1962.
